Gradle 설정

circle-info

안드로이드 SDK 는 Private Maven 저장소에 등록되어 있습니다.

아래의 가이드를 통해 저장소 주소와 SDK 의존성을 설정해 주시기 바랍니다.

Gradle 7.0 미만 (기존 방식)

  • 프로젝트 단위 build.gradle 파일에 아래의 Repository를 추가합니다.

allprojects {
    repositories {
        // AdiSON 오퍼월 저장소    
        maven("https://repo.nbt.com/repository/adison-ads-android")
    }
}

Gradle 7.0 이상 (권장 방식)

settings.gradle 파일 내 dependencyResolutionManagement 블록에 저장소를 추가합니다.

dependencyResolutionManagement {
    repositoriesMode.set(RepositoriesMode.FAIL_ON_PROJECT_REPOS)
    repositories {
        google()
        mavenCentral()
        maven(url = "https://repo.nbt.com/repository/adison-ads-android")
    }
}

SDK 라이브러리 추가

  • 모듈 단위 build.gradle 에 아래 Dependency를 추가합니다.

circle-exclamation
circle-exclamation

Gradle 스크립트 수정 후 Android Studio의 [File > Sync Project with Gradle File] 을 통해 SDK 설치를 완료합니다.

Last updated